Unravel Justice in Femida
Femida is a nonlinear point-and-click indie game that immerses players into the complex role of a judge navigating a dystopian landscape. Set against the backdrop of a recently transformed State, where a violent revolution has shattered the old order, players assume the identity of Demian Mardoch, a newly minted judge ready to bring justice amidst chaos. The narrative intertwines your judicial responsibilities with a personal quest that brings depth to the experience.
Choices Matter: Judge and Detective Dynamics
As a player, you engage with two distinct layers of gameplay. The first layer involves your duties as a judge, where decisions have significant consequences, but they come with a twist—it’s not strictly a simulation. Instead, Femida crafts an engaging narrative full of moral dilemmas and challenges, allowing you to grapple with complex issues rather than simply following legal procedures. The progression is driven by your choices, with 4 to 7 possible endings, including a singular "good" ending that tests your moral compass.
The Personal Cost of Justice
The second layer focuses on Demian's investigation into his father's disappearance during the revolution. This quest resembles a visual novel, where dialogue choices and observations shape the story. The emotional weight of searching for your father adds a personal dimension, drawing players deeper into the plot. Each piece of information you gather contributes to your understanding of the world and your character's journey, making every choice feel impactful.
Engage with Multiple Perspectives
To enrich your understanding of the unfolding events, Femida presents reactions to your decisions through three distinct newspapers. Each publication offers unique viewpoints, allowing you to explore the multifaceted nature of truth in a fractured society. Additionally, maintaining correspondence with your family back home offers insights into domestic life, creating a contrast between your professional judgments and your personal ties.
Discover the Dark Humor of Femida
The game doesn't shy away from politically incorrect humor, offering a sardonic take on its dark themes. As you navigate the difficulties of your dual roles, expect unexpected scenarios—like using an oddly satisfying rotary dialer for communication or engaging in morally ambiguous subplots. Such elements ensure that the narrative never feels one-dimensional and keeps players on their toes.
Old-School Questing Meets Modern Dilemmas
Though labelled as a point-and-click adventure, Femida incorporates elements of traditional questing and text-based adventures. This blend caters to nostalgia while pushing the boundaries of modern storytelling. The game's quirky mechanics, combined with its serious undertones, create a memorable experience that challenges the status quo of narrative design in games.
